mysql if语句判断是否为星期天
时间: 2024-05-20 13:08:56 浏览: 114
在 MySQL 中,可以使用 DAYOFWEEK()
函数获取当前日期是一周中的第几天(星期天为第一天,星期六为第七天),然后再使用 IF
语句进行判断。具体语法如下:
SELECT IF(DAYOFWEEK(NOW()) = 1, '今天是星期天', '今天不是星期天') AS result;
上面的语句中,我们使用了 IF
语句来判断当前日期是否为星期天,如果是则返回字符串 '今天是星期天'
,否则返回字符串 '今天不是星期天'
。其中,DAYOFWEEK(NOW())
表示获取当前日期对应的星期几,函数返回值为整数,范围为 1 到 7。在本例中,我们将其与整数 1 进行比较,如果相等则表示当前日期为星期天。
相关问题
用mysql的if else语句判断今天是否为星期天
可以使用MySQL中的WEEKDAY函数来判断今天是否为星期天。具体如下所示:
SELECT IF(WEEKDAY(NOW()) = 6, '今天是星期天', '今天不是星期天');
其中,WEEKDAY函数返回的是0到6之间的整数,分别代表周日到周六。因此,如果返回值为6,则代表今天是星期天,使用IF函数判断即可。
用if …else语句判断今天是否是星期天mySQL
好的,以下是用 SQL 语句判断今天是否是星期天的示例:
SELECT IF(DAYOFWEEK(NOW()) = 1, '今天是星期天', '今天不是星期天');
在这个示例中,我们使用了 MySQL 中的 DAYOFWEEK 函数来获取当前日期的星期几,然后使用 IF 函数来判断是否是星期天。其中,DAYOFWEEK 函数返回的是一个整数,表示当前日期的星期几,其中 1 表示星期日,2 表示星期一,以此类推,7 表示星期六。如果今天是星期天,就会输出“今天是星期天”,否则输出“今天不是星期天”。
相关推荐










